What it literally is
Saturn is the slowest walker in the sky. Sade Sati is just his walk past your Moon’s house and the two houses beside it — about 7½ years for the whole walk. Tap a sign below to see the walk move.
Sade Sati (“seven and a half”) is a transit definition, nothing more mystical: the stretch during which Saturn passes through the sign before your natal Moon, the sign of your Moon, and the sign after it. Saturn spends roughly two and a half years in each sign, so the three legs total about seven and a half years.

The three phases
Three parts: the warm-up (clearing your desk), the middle (the big homework years), and the end (keeping what you built). Saturn sometimes moonwalks backwards, so a part can start twice — that’s why computed dates beat guessing.
- Rising — Saturn in the 12th from the Moon
- Traditionally read as background pressure: expenses, sleep, withdrawal of old supports; the clearing of the decks.
- Peak — Saturn over the Moon sign
- The classical heart of Sade Sati: weight on the mind and body, demands of duty, and the restructuring of whatever is over-extended.
- Setting — Saturn in the 2nd from the Moon
- Pressure on resources and speech in the old texts; commonly read as consolidation — keeping what survived the audit.
this is why “when does it start” has a computed answer, not a remembered one
Saturn also retrogrades, so a phase can begin, pause, and begin again — which is why checking dates against computed positions beats folk memory.
The honest reading
Everyone gets this walk about every 30 years. It’s not a curse — it’s like exam season: heavy, useful, and it ends. Never pay anyone who uses it to scare you.
a phase of every long life, not a personal curse
Everyone experiences Sade Sati on a cycle of roughly 30 years, because that is how long Saturn takes to circle the zodiac — it is a phase of life, not a rare affliction. The tradition itself does not treat it as uniform doom: its texture is read through Saturn’s dignity in your chart, the houses involved, and the dasha running at the same time (see dasha × transit).
Beware of anyone using Sade Sati fear to sell you remedies; that is precisely the overclaiming our methodology forbids in our own readings.
